Penny


Character Source Material: Big Bang Theory, The (TV Series, CBS)


She is the primary female character in the series, befriending her neighbors Leonard Hofstadter and Sheldon Cooper, two physicists employed at the California Institute of Technology (Caltech). Penny’s lack of advanced education sets her apart from the group, and her outgoing personality and social aptitude drastically contrast with the personalities of the primary male characters in the series.
